Hardware Performance Monitoring

Architecture

Hardware Performance Monitoring, within the context of cryptocurrency, options trading, and financial derivatives, necessitates a layered architecture integrating specialized hardware and software components. This architecture typically comprises sensors embedded within processing units to capture granular metrics like CPU utilization, memory bandwidth, and thermal profiles. Data streams from these sensors are then aggregated and processed by dedicated monitoring software, often leveraging Field-Programmable Gate Arrays (FPGAs) or custom Application-Specific Integrated Circuits (ASICs) for accelerated analysis. The system’s design must prioritize low-latency data acquisition and real-time processing to enable timely interventions and optimize resource allocation, particularly crucial in high-frequency trading environments.